Much loved ex-colleague, John Mannion, had the honour of cutting the ribbon to open the new state-of-the-art MRI suite in the HRI Radiology Department this morning. John was a former Radiology Assistant at CHFT.
The new scanner is a £1.8m investment to replace an aging scanner and is the latest advancement in MRI technology. This ensures MRI is:
- More efficient – with faster scan times and streamlined workflows
- Clearer – offering enhanced image resolution and diagnostic precision
- More patient-friendly – through open designs and quieter scans
- Broader in clinical application – enabling earlier detection and improved monitoring across a range of condition
Service Lead, Mark Williams, said: "This new MRI scanner means CHFT are up-to-date with the latest MRI technologies. It means that our patients are getting the very best diagnostics tests available. Modern equipment such as this means we can keep on top of waiting lists, ensuring that we keep them going down."
Senior Estates Officer, Jammal Mohammed, said: "Working closely with our clinical team, we’ve designed a comfort-focused, patient-friendly MRI environment that prioritises both wellbeing and diagnostic excellence.
"The room features skylights and calming design elements which have been weaved together to help reduce anxiety and make the imaging process more relaxing for every patient.
"CHFT is leading and committed to delivering a modern MRI experience that leads to better care, earlier diagnosis, and improved outcomes using the latest technology."
